The Mechanical Engineer position commands a median base salary of $125k in 2026, based on 12 anonymous salary reports collected from workers across 2 companies and 2 states. Entry-level positions tend to fall near the 25th percentile at $115k, while experienced professionals can expect compensation near the 75th percentile of $142k or higher. The overall range spans from $98k to $160k, reflecting wide variation by geography, company size, and years of experience.
